Background Information

Laminin subunit alpha 3 (LAMA3) expression is mediated by an epithelial enhancer via a synergistic effect of AP-1 binding sites.10 LAMA3 has been implicated in the invasion and progression of tumor cells and encodes for the α3 chain of laminin-5 (α3, β3, γ2, 332). Its dysfunction manifests as a blistering skin disease similar to junctional epidermolysis bullosa in humans. (PMID: 31557618)
